OCA / l10n-italy

Odoo Italian localization
https://www.odoo-italia.org
GNU Affero General Public License v3.0
153 stars 305 forks source link

Esportare solo il numero di telefono dedicato alla fattura elettronica #3364

Closed SirTakobi closed 9 months ago

SirTakobi commented 1 year ago

Module

l10n_it_fatturapa_out

Describe the bug

Durante l'esportazione della fattura elettronica, viene utilizzato il campo Telefono (res.company.phone) dell'azienda.

To Reproduce

Affected versions:

Steps to reproduce the behavior:

  1. Nell'azienda, impostare i campi:
    • Telefono = 1 234 5
    • Telefono per fattura elettronica = 678910
  2. Esportare una fattura elettronica

Expected behavior Solo il Telefono per fattura elettronica (res.company.phone_electronic_invoice) è presente nella fattura elettronica esportata.

SirAionTech commented 10 months ago

In 12.0 il campo Telefono per fattura elettronica (res.company.phone_electronic_invoice) era stato aggiunto da https://github.com/OCA/l10n-italy/pull/1934 che implementa https://github.com/OCA/l10n-italy/issues/2405.

Per 16.0 la soluzione a #2405 è https://github.com/OCA/l10n-italy/pull/3477 (ancora aperta): il campo non viene aggiunto, suppongo sia perché in 16.0 esiste il trasmittente già dalla migrazione https://github.com/OCA/l10n-italy/pull/2996. In 16.0 quindi il campo non esisterà, quindi secondo me la issue si può considerare risolta.

Per 14.0 il ragionamento è lo stesso: https://github.com/OCA/l10n-italy/pull/3451 (ancora aperta) non aggiunge il campo, quindi secondo me la issue si può considerare risolta.

@matteoopenf visto che aggiungesti tu il campo Telefono per fattura elettronica (res.company.phone_electronic_invoice) in https://github.com/OCA/l10n-italy/pull/1934, cosa ne pensi? Serve ancora nelle versioni successive?